Java Spring 引导微服务是否可以导出为安装文件?
Can Java Spring boot micro-services be exported as an installation file?
我正在使用 Java Spring 启动微服务。我有多个名为:
的微服务
- 授权服务
- 用户服务
- 账户服务
- Api 网关服务
- 发现服务器
- 配置服务
- UI 服务
等...
我必须下载这些微服务作为一次性安装文件。这怎么可能。我真正需要的是将我的微服务项目下载并安装到多个客户端的系统中。它将是 Windows 或 Linux 系统环境。那么如何将所有服务合并到一个安装文件中呢?
不,你不知道 - 如果你编写过微服务架构,你就会知道问题的答案:)
谁知道什么是微服务?这些是独立的服务 运行 最常见于不同的服务器,但即使在同一台服务器上仍然是独立的 instances/containers 那么这告诉你什么? 您将它们部署到服务器。因此,没有 windows 安装之类的程序可以为您执行此操作。绝对不能同时有很多不同的微服务。
您可以编写一个脚本,负责将它们容器化到 Docker 中,然后将它们 运行 容器化,但首先您应该学习如何部署至少一个应用程序以了解该过程。这是一个小指南https://javamondays.com/deploying-spring-boot-on-aws-for-newbies/
我正在使用 Java Spring 启动微服务。我有多个名为:
的微服务- 授权服务
- 用户服务
- 账户服务
- Api 网关服务
- 发现服务器
- 配置服务
- UI 服务
等...
我必须下载这些微服务作为一次性安装文件。这怎么可能。我真正需要的是将我的微服务项目下载并安装到多个客户端的系统中。它将是 Windows 或 Linux 系统环境。那么如何将所有服务合并到一个安装文件中呢?
不,你不知道 - 如果你编写过微服务架构,你就会知道问题的答案:)
谁知道什么是微服务?这些是独立的服务 运行 最常见于不同的服务器,但即使在同一台服务器上仍然是独立的 instances/containers 那么这告诉你什么? 您将它们部署到服务器。因此,没有 windows 安装之类的程序可以为您执行此操作。绝对不能同时有很多不同的微服务。
您可以编写一个脚本,负责将它们容器化到 Docker 中,然后将它们 运行 容器化,但首先您应该学习如何部署至少一个应用程序以了解该过程。这是一个小指南https://javamondays.com/deploying-spring-boot-on-aws-for-newbies/